About 117c

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

117c is a semi-detached house in Wolverhampton (WV3 9NJ). It has a recorded floor area of 25 m² (around 269 sq ft) and construction records dating it to 1900-1929. The latest certificate (April 2021) shows a D (score 68), on the cusp of jumping into the C band. When first surveyed in February 2009 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, window efficiency went from Very Poor to Good and lighting went from Average to Very Good.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 79). Main heating runs on electricity. At 25 m² this is the 7th smallest of 55 units on EPC record in the building, where floor areas span 13–107 m². The building's EPC ratings span E to C across 55 units on file.

At 25 m² it sits well below the postcode median (38 m² across 54 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ally.
